When using bpython console, output of print(sum_numpy_array) is truncated to a line width of ~70 characters, regardless of the value set by numpy.set_printoptions(linewidth=<n_chars>). (Probably truncating to 75 characters, per the default value)
Reproduction
import numpy as np
my_array = np.random.rand(10,10)
print(my_array) # Default width
np.set_printoptions(linewidth=500) # Significantly increase width
print(my_array) # See if width has changedOutput using bpython console
Launching the console with
bpythonand running the above commands, the final output stays the same width, e.g.,

Additional context
This seems specific to the numpy set_printoptions function.
If I print a long string in the bpython console, it does not truncate at ~70 characters like the numpy array:
>>> print('x'*100)
x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
